About Queen Margaret University
Queen Margaret University is a public university in Scotland, located in Musselburgh, just outside the city of Edinburgh. The university traces its roots back to the 19th century, making it one of the older higher education institutions in the UK.
QMU officially gained university status in 2007, but its history in education, healthcare training, and professional development goes back much further. Today, it welcomes students from the UK and around the world.
The university is named after Queen Margaret of Scotland, a historical figure associated with education, care for others, and community values—principles that still influence the institution’s mission today.
Where Is Queen Margaret University Located?
Queen Margaret University is based in Musselburgh, East Lothian, approximately 6 miles from Edinburgh city centre.
Why the location matters:
Easy access to Edinburgh, one of the UK’s most popular student cities
Well-connected by train, bus, and road
Quieter and more affordable than living directly in central Edinburgh
Close to hospitals, research centres, and businesses for student placements
For students who want the balance of a calm campus environment with access to a major city, QMU’s location is a strong advantage.
Courses Offered At Queen Margaret University
Queen Margaret University is especially known for career-focused and professionally accredited courses. Its programs are designed to prepare students for real-world jobs, not just academic theory.
Main Faculties and Areas of Study
| Faculty / School | Courses Offered |
|---|---|
| Health Sciences | Nursing, Physiotherapy, Occupational Therapy, Dietetics, Radiography, Speech & Language Therapy, Public Health |
| Arts, Humanities & Social Sciences | Psychology, Sociology, Politics & International Relations, Drama & Theatre Arts, Film & Media Studies, Communication & Public Relations |
| Business & Management | Business Management, International Business, Marketing, Events & Festivals Management, Entrepreneurship |
| Education & Social Work | Early Years Education, Social Work, Community & Youth Studies |
| Creative & Cultural Industries | Film Production, Theatre & Performance, Media Practice, Creative Industries Management |
